Output deba6f9425da281477ec0a41fab33976aeeb9ea02a163a9f8dffb729185bf850:1

value
13152320
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f90ffe3d8e67e3ca4f0a372d348aafde46750c3a OP_EQUALVERIFY OP_CHECKSIG
address
1PhvQzHdryKRGsPRfhQ2rKgrwjuRX9dLpt
transaction
deba6f9425da281477ec0a41fab33976aeeb9ea02a163a9f8dffb729185bf850
spent
true